weixin_44918224
TTTHINKor
采纳率100%
2019-08-22 16:45

java初学者,代码模仿别人的,但是提示“错误: 找不到符号”

已采纳

import java.util.Scanner;
public class If{
public static void main(String[] args){
Scanner input = new Scanner(System.in);
System.out.println("输入一个数字: ");
int month = input.nextlnt();
if(month==3){
System.out.println("Spring");
}else if(month==4){
System.out.println("Spring");
}else if(month==5){
System.out.println("Spring");

}else if(month==6){
System.out.println("Summer");

}else if(month==7){
System.out.println("Summer");

}else if(month==8){
System.out.println("Summer");

}else if(month==9){
System.out.println("Autumn");

}else if(month==10){
System.out.println("Autumn");

}else if(month==11){
System.out.println("Autumn");

}else if(month==12){
System.out.println("Winter");

}else if(month==1){
System.out.println("Winter");

}else if(month==2){
System.out.println("Winter");

}else {
System.out.println("一年十二个月");

}

}
}

if.java:6: 错误: 找不到符号
int month = input.nextlnt();
^
符号: 方法 nextlnt()
位置: 类型为Scanner的变量 input
1 个错误

  • 点赞
  • 写回答
  • 关注问题
  • 收藏
  • 复制链接分享
  • 邀请回答

3条回答

  • doncha doncha 2年前

    是nextInt(),大写的i,不是l,小写的L

    点赞 2 评论 复制链接分享
  • qq_18630487 真-酸辣土豆丝 2年前

    你难道是在txt里面编程的?用一个代码编辑器,应该会报红的

    点赞 评论 复制链接分享
  • qq_41518809 BD梦旅人 2年前

    复制了lnt 里面的I写错成了l

    点赞 评论 复制链接分享

相关推荐